The Minister of Finance, Dario Durigan, said this Monday (27) that the government’s measures to contain the indebtedness of individuals should be announced this week.
The Executive had been expressing concern about the financial health of Brazilians. In recent months, data related to debts and defaults have been setting new records.

According to Durigan, all the points of the program were discussed with the banks, who were also able to share their points of view.
“We have reached a good technical consensus on all points and I will return to Brasília tomorrow so that the announcement can be made, possibly this week by the president [Lula]”, said the head of the economic team.
